'Get-Service can get the 'UserName' of a service' test fails with user not being created #10147

Copy link
Copy link
@adityapatwardhan

Description

@adityapatwardhan
Issue body actions

Steps to reproduce

Run CI tests
See #10146

Also Set-Service can change credentials of a service test.

Expected behavior

All tests pass

Actual behavior

Describing Set/New/Remove-Service cmdlet tests
The user name could not be found.

More help is available by typing NET HELPMSG 2221.

New-Service : Service ' (testgetservice)' cannot be created due to the following error: The account name is invalid or does not exist, or the password is invalid for the account name specified.
At D:\a\1\s\test\powershell\Modules\Microsoft.PowerShell.Management\Set-Service.Tests.ps1:302 char:24
+             $service = New-Service @startparameters
+                        ~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~
+ CategoryInfo          : PermissionDenied: (testgetservice:String) [New-Service], ServiceCommandException
+ FullyQualifiedErrorId : CouldNotNewService,Microsoft.PowerShell.Commands.NewServiceCommand
 
+++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++
    [-] Get-Service can get the 'UserName' of a service 180ms
      Expected a value, but got $null or empty.
      303:             $service | Should -Not -BeNullOrEmpty
      at <ScriptBlock>, D:\a\1\s\test\powershell\Modules\Microsoft.PowerShell.Management\Set-Service.Tests.ps1: line 303
